Create a Title Block Click File tab New (Title Block). In the New Title Block dialog, select one of the predefined title block sizes, or select New Size. Add lines and text to the title block. To save the title block, click File tab (Save). Load the title block into a project.
A title block is a neatly arranged area on a CAD drawing sheet that contains specific information about the 2D drawing or 3D model that appears on that particular drawing sheet. Different CAD applications come with different types of title block layouts placed in different templates.

You can make your own title block in AutoCAD for your drawings and save it as a template or use any preexisting template available with AutoCAD or you can even download drawing templates online.
To Create a Title Block Start a blank new drawing. Draw your drawing border using standard AutoCAD commands and objects. Enter ATTDEF at the command prompt to insert attribute definition objects. Enter the Tag name, for example DESC1, DESC2, SHEET, SHEETTOTAL. Set any other attribute definition properties and values.
A title block is comprised of the information boxes found on the bottom right- hand corner of a drawing, which indicate drawing details such as the title, author name, scale, and date the drawing was created.
The title block layout group contains the graphics and text that are used to draw the actual title block (at 1:1 in page-based units) within the title block border object.
